We are a family-oriented Mainstream level dance club. We enjoy meeting new people and share our love of this traditional dance. Learn more about Modern Square Dancing on our FAQ page.
Want to Learn More About Square Dancing or Our Club?
If you are interested in Modern Western Square Dance lessons, we would enjoy having you come learn with us.
Our lessons begin in October and are held on Thursday nights. They are progressive (each week builds on what you learned in prior weeks) and go until May. We then hold a special celebration dance for our student dancers as they graduate at the Mainstream Level. You do not need a partner to take lessons, since we have many club members who would love to dance with you. (Of course, you are welcome to bring friends - the more, the merrier!) Wear low, smooth-soled shoes, and loose, comfortable clothes. Bring a water bottle and get ready to have a good time!
